FAQ

What is Arrowhead Research's capex?
Arrowhead Research (ARWR) reported capex of $2.57M in Q1 2026.
How has Arrowhead Research's capex changed year-over-year?
Arrowhead Research's capex decreased by 51.6% year-over-year, from $5.3M to $2.57M.
What is the long-term trend for Arrowhead Research's capex?
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Arrowhead Research's capex has grown at a -1.0%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$23.57M to $22.67M.
What does capex mean?
Cash spent on property, plant, and equipment — the primary measure of investment in productive capacity and infrastructure.
